Just how much does an Edwardian conservatory expense?
Costs can differ commonly depending on size, materials, and additional features. On average, house owners can expect to pay in between ₤ 10,000 and ₤ 30,000. It's important to get numerous quotes and evaluate what is consisted of.
2. For how long does it take to build a conservatory?
Normally, a conservatory can take between 10 to 22 weeks from conception to conclusion, depending on numerous aspects including size, design intricacy, and climate condition.
3. Do I require planning approval for an Edwardian conservatory?
Generally, conservatories can be built under allowed advancement rights. However, this can differ based upon local regulations, so it's best to speak with your builder or local planning authority.
4. Can an Edwardian conservatory be used year-round?
Yes, with appropriate insulation, heating, and ventilation, an Edwardian conservatory can be used throughout the year. Go over heating options with your builder throughout the design phase.
5. What upkeep is required for an Edwardian conservatory?
Regular maintenance includes cleansing gutters, checking seals and fittings, and checking the structure for any wear or damage. Depending on materials, timber may need extra treatment to prevent rot.
